A longstanding Wickham staple, Johnny Kalsi and The Dhol Foundation headlined the main stage on Friday night, delivering a wall of traditional dhol drums and thumping bhangra beats that made sitting still completely impossible. Even those glued to their loungers all day were up dancing. They returned on Saturday for a frenetic DJ set complete with audience bhangra lessons—by the end, no one knew their left from their right, but anything goes at Wickham! Photos taken by Ian White

Southampton’s Mucky Weekender All-Dayer at The Brook was a vibrant success, celebrating dub, ska, and reggae. The inclusive event showcased top-tier performances and a community-driven atmosphere. Highlights included the venue’s revamped garden and exceptional sound, cementing The Brook’s reputation as a premier South Coast destination for high-energy independent music.
